Summary

Our Journeyman Electrician (HBF) role translates to our position known as High-Bay Freezer (HBF) Electrical & Instrumentation Technician. This role is responsible to ensure efficient operation of all electrical and process control instrumentation within the high-bay freezer and warehouse area. This includes mechanical and general facility maintenance, lubrication, sanitation, troubleshooting and repair of all equipment. This position will be required to fully understand the purpose and operation of the mechanical equipment and can make decisions based on sound judgement when a situation dictates.

Key Responsibilities

  • Safety of our employees, visitors, and contractors in the number one priority for all workers. This position is responsible to help ensure the safe condition of equipment and our facility in accordance with SOPs and Company policies.
  • Installs, operates, and maintains to a high level of reliability, central process control equipment and instrumentation including but not limited to programmable controllers, motor controllers and wiring.
  • Troubleshoots and makes minor and major repairs of equipment to prevent or minimize equipment downtime.
  • Responsible for performing a variety of skilled duties to include but not limited to the following: painting, carpentry, cement masonry, plumbing, dry wall and/or other recognized crafts for the purpose of maintaining and repairing Simplot owned and operated building facilities.
  • Ensures that equipment including, but not limited to batteries, forklifts, chargers, pumps, motors, doors, dock levelers, hydraulic systems and product transport systems are properly maintained following the specifications of the Company or the manufacturer.
  • Disassembles and reassembles equipment throughout the warehouse area including, but not limited to motors, gearboxes, vales, hydraulic systems, coupler, alignment systems, and weighing systems.
  • Perform preventative maintenance on equipment, machinery, and facilities as required by the Company and manufacture standards.
  • Maintains all shop inventories, tools, and equipment. Creates, performs, and completes work orders in the system as assigned or as needed.
  • Identifies parts needed for work to be done, conducts inventory searches and locates parts.
  • Documents, monitors, maintains, and assists with reporting of shift events, logging predictive maintenance data and assists with work planning utilizing information systems and productivity software.
  • Maintains necessary level of communication with team members and other support groups and does so in a participative management style conducive with operations goals.
  • May assist with training other plant personnel.
  • Coordinates or schedule work as required.
  • Ensures that additional accountabilities require by management are handled in a manner necessary to meet operations standards.
  • Must supply own tools of the trade. (Tool List)

About J. R. Simplot Company

J. R. Simplot Company is a privately held food and agriculture company based in Boise, Idaho. The company produces and markets a wide range of food products, including potatoes, vegetables, fruits, and grains. It also provides fertilizers, seeds, and other agricultural products and services. J. R. Simplot Company was founded in 1929 by John Richard Simplot and is still owned by the Simplot family. The company has operations in the United States, Canada, Mexico, Australia, and China.
